mm: add numa node symlink for memory section in sysfs
Commit c04fc58 (mm: show node to memory section relationship with symlinks in sysfs) created symlinks from nodes to memory sections, e.g. /sys/devices/system/node/node1/memory135 -> ../../memory/memory135 If you're examining the memory section though and are wondering what node it might belong to, you can find it by grovelling around in sysfs, but it's a little cumbersome. Add a reverse symlink for each memory section that points back to the node to which it belongs.
